It can help to focus strongly on one of the languages you are studying, maybe on the one you like the most, and treat the others as if they are just for fun. But this might not help if you are getting grades for all of this and you want straight A's! The best state of mind for learning is to be relaxed and attentive. Do the things that keep you in that mood.
